What This Trial Is Studying

The purpose of this study is to collect data to describe the safety and effectiveness of cabozantinib and nivolumab in combination as a first-line treatment in adults with aRCC with clear cell-component, according to real-world clinical practice. The decision to prescribe cabozantinib and nivolumab in combination will be made prior to, and independently from, the decision to enrol the participant in study. Conditions: Advanced Renal Cell Carcinoma Lead Sponsor: Ipsen Planned Enrollment: 311 participants
